The MS46SR-20-700-Q1-15X-15R-NC-AN belongs to the category of automotive sensors and actuators.
It is used for precise position sensing in automotive applications, particularly in electronic throttle control systems.
The MS46SR-20-700-Q1-15X-15R-NC-AN is typically available in a compact and rugged package suitable for automotive installations.
The essence of this product lies in its ability to provide reliable and accurate position feedback for critical automotive systems.
It is usually packaged individually and is available in varying quantities based on the requirements of the application.
The MS46SR-20-700-Q1-15X-15R-NC-AN features a detailed pin configuration that includes power supply, ground, digital output, and interface pins for seamless integration into automotive systems.
The MS46SR-20-700-Q1-15X-15R-NC-AN utilizes non-contact sensing technology based on magnetic principles to accurately determine the position of the actuator or throttle in an automotive system. The sensor generates a digital output signal that corresponds to the measured position, providing real-time feedback to the vehicle's control system.
The MS46SR-20-700-Q1-15X-15R-NC-AN is ideally suited for use in electronic throttle control systems in modern vehicles. Its high precision and robust design make it suitable for demanding automotive applications where accurate position feedback is essential for safe and efficient operation.
